Here are 5 tips for writing great poetry
1. Authenticity and Voice: Make sure your unique voice shines through. Be genuine and true to your own experiences and emotions. 2. Imagery and Figurative Language: Use vivid imagery, metaphors, similes, and other figurative language to create strong mental pictures and evoke emotions. 3. Structure and Form: Pay attention to the structure—whether it’s free verse, sonnet, haiku, or any other form. The form can greatly impact the poem’s feel. 4. Emotion and Theme: Focus on a central emotion or theme. This helps give your poem cohesion and depth. 5. Revision and Editing: Don’t be afraid to revise. Editing is where a poem often transforms from good to great, so take your time refining your words and lines. I hope this helps. What are your favorite tips?
